This causes issues when deploying the HTML and CDN separately (with the HTML being served from a dedicated domain and the CDN deployed on a general CDN service). The built pages cannot navigate correctly or the static assets fail to load properly.\r\n\r\nThe current code handling both `site.base` and `vite.config.base` consistently can be found at the following link:\r\n\r\nhttps://github.com/vuejs/vitepress/blob/b16340acbd3c60fee023daadb0ec5a0292060a1e/src/node/build/bundle.ts#L60\r\n\r\nIt would be beneficial to separate the handling of these two base paths to better support different deployment scenarios.",[],2144," Separate handling of page HTML base path and static assets base path in Vitepress","2023-04-04T00:03:58Z","https://github.com/vuejs/vitepress/issues/2144",0.6704502,{"description":3223,"labels":3224,"number":3226,"owner":3149,"repository":3150,"state":3151,"title":3227,"updated_at":3228,"url":3229,"score":3230},"### Is your feature request related to a problem?
